Is LPH certified for financial data?
Full LGPD compliance, AES-256, TLS 1.3, signed DPA, sa-east-1 servers. SOC 2 Type II in final stage (Q2 2026). PCI-DSS not directly applicable (we don't process transactions), but we support customers who need it.
How does LPH handle calls mentioning sensitive data?
Automatic sensitive-data detection (CPF, CNPJ, card numbers) with masking in transcript and scorecard. Configurable per workspace.
